Sound plays an important role in our daily life. It helps us to communicate with one
another and express yourself.
Sound is produced by vibrating the objects and it is carried in all directions with the help
of a medium.

Sound needs a medium to travel. It cannot travel in a vacuum.

We hear sound through our ears.
The eardrums of our ears sense the vibrations produced by a vibrating object and send
them to the brain as the stimulus. This process is called a hearing.
Frequency: The number of oscillations or vibrations per second is called the frequency
of oscillation.
Presence of excessive noise in the surroundings may cause many health-related problems
e.g., lack of sleep, hypertension and anxiety etc.

Plantation on the roadside and elsewhere is the best source to reduce the noise pollution.
The loudness is expressed in a unit called decibel (dB). It also depends on the amplitude
of the sound.
Amplitude: The maximum distance to which a vibrating body moves on either side of its
mean position is called the amplitude of vibration.

Audible Frequencies: For human ears, the range of audible frequencies is roughly
from 20 to 20,000 Hz.
Eardrum: A thin membrane which is stretched tightly to receive the waves bf sound at
the end of ear canal.
The loudness of Sound: Larger the amplitude of vibration, louder is the sound.

Noise: Unpleasant sounds are called noise.
Oscillation motion: The to and fro motion of an object is called oscillation motion.
Pitch of the Sound: Higher the frequency of vibration, the higher is the pitch, or shrill
of the sound.
Shrillness: The frequency determines the shrillness or pitch of a sound. If the frequency
of vibration is higher we can say that sound is shrill.
Time Period: The time taken by a pendulum to complete one oscillation is called the

Vibration: The to and fro or back and forth motion of an object is termed as vibration.
Voice Box: Upper end of the windpipe, below the hard part on the throat is called the
voice box.
Windpipe: It is the passage for the inlet and outlet of air in the lungs.
